Understanding the Importance of Tick Control in Veterinary Practice
Ticks are not just a nuisance; they represent one of the most dangerous threats to both canine health and public safety. As veterinary practitioners, it's crucial to grasp the dynamics of tick transmission and the best practices in managing tick-related diseases. According to renowned parasitologist Dr. Susan E. Little, the transmission of tick-borne diseases is heavily influenced by the duration of feeding. Pathogens like Rickettsia can be transmitted within the first day, while Borrelia burgdorferi (Lyme disease) typically requires 24 to 48 hours. This critical window highlights the significance of timely tick removal and effective prevention strategies.
Best Practices for Tick Removal and Prevention
If a pet owner discovers an attached tick, they must act promptly and correctly. Dr. Little recommends the use of fine-tipped tweezers to grasp the tick as close to the pet's skin as possible and pull it out steadily without squeezing. This method minimizes the risk of introducing harmful pathogens into the bite site. After removal, emphasize the need for ongoing tick control, reinforcing a philosophy of "every pet, every month, all year long." This strategy is underscored by data from PetMD, which advocates for steadfast preventative care throughout the year.
Seropositive but Asymptomatic Dogs: What Next?
Frequently, veterinarians face the dilemma of how to treat seropositive dogs that exhibit no clinical signs. Dr. Little suggests a meticulous evaluation involving history-taking and focused diagnostics to rule out any underlying health issues. For Lyme-positive dogs, checking for early signs of kidney disease can inform whether treatment is necessary. Dogs with antibodies but no symptoms should have an individualized prevention plan, including vigilant tick control measures.
Integrating Technology and Prevention Strategies
The ever-evolving landscape of veterinary medicine now includes advanced tick control products, particularly from the isoxazoline class, like afoxolaner and fluralaner. These oral treatments dramatically reduce the time ticks stay attached, thus limiting disease transmission. For chronic tick habitats, layering prevention—using topical treatments alongside oral medications—can offer enhanced protection during high tick exposure seasons. Moreover, innovative solutions such as permethrin-treated dog apparel provide an additional layer of defense, further safeguarding pets from these pests.
